Transaction bf761a6025caeee534b9d2224aa99843684ece27f4f7653fa176cdb20a693562
1 Input
1 Output
-
bf761a6025caeee534b9d2224aa99843684ece27f4f7653fa176cdb20a693562:0
- value
- 729298674
- script pubkey
- OP_0 OP_PUSHBYTES_20 a34780ba9832d81c9b7eea7bd27c6046eaa15991
- address
- bc1q5drcpw5cxtvpexm7afaaylrqgm42zkv32q2h2r